New Delhi:
At 40, Jeev Milkha Singh is currently the highest ranked Asian golfer, according to the latest official rankings issued on Monday.
Recovering from rib injury which forced him to withdraw from the BMW International Open in Munich, Jeev dropped a place to 40th in this week's chart.
Jeev, however, benefited from KJ Choi's slump in form that pushed the US-based Korean, who held the number one Asian's spot for quite a while, down to the 43rd place.
Jyoti Randhawa, who missed the cut in the BMW International Open, was the next Indian at 139, while Orlando-based Arjun Atwal, who remains out of action due to injuries, is 276th.
Shiv Kapur, who finished tied eighth in Munich, is at 198, while SSP Chowrasia, who came tied 21st in Munich on Sunday, was at 403.
